How to Use Knee Walls, Nooks, and Corners for Practical Storage

Knee walls which are short vertical walls that occur under slanted ceilings are ideal in built-in storage. We make drawers, cabinets, and open cubbies to fit these spaces that are often unused and slide in to fill them. Equally, corners and alcoves may be converted into mini-closet or shelves to store shoes, bags or folded items.

Smart Lighting and Ventilation Ideas for Enclosed Attic Closets

Attics are known to be dark and stuffy and therefore adequate lighting and ventilation is important. There is integrated LED strip lighting, motion sensor lights and solar tube lights which will all increase the light without requiring large installations. What to Ask Before Hiring a Closet Builder for Attic Storage

Before hiring a builder for your attic closet, ask:

  • Have you designed closet systems for attic spaces before?

  • How do you handle sloped ceilings and low-clearance areas?

  • What materials do you recommend for attics with humidity or temperature changes?

  • Can you work with existing insulation and HVAC systems?

Using Light Finishes and Mirrored Doors to Brighten the Space

To fight the inherent darkness of attics, opt for light finishes such as white, light beige or light wood. The natural and artificial light is reflected in the mirrored doors, making the space automatically look larger and lighter. Visual bulk can also be reduced by open shelving or glass-front cabinets.
